ReconRobotics Awarded $5.8 Million in U.S. Military Contracts
The miniature Recon Scout reconnaissance robots are designed to protect dismounted soldiers.
By Mark Ingebretsen

 

ReconRobotics, Inc. announced this week that it has been awarded a series of contracts by the U.S. Army Rapid Equipping Force and the United States Special Operations Command (USSOCOM) for 385 of its Recon Scout® XT micro-robot kits. Also included in these orders are a large number of Recon Scout SearchStickTM devices, which can be used by warfighters to convert any Recon Scout Throwbot® into a pole camera. ReconRobotics plans to complete deliveries of these robot systems by August 30, 2011.
